Cruise line donates school building to VG
VALLEY, Virgin Gorda, VI- The staff and students of the Primary Division of the Bregado Flax Education Centre in Virgin Gorda had a special start of their academic year today with the donation of a 4000 square feet semi-permanent structure that will be used as their temporary school.
No food security anytime soon; Greenhouses destroyed
ROAD TOWN, Tortola, VI- When doing a drive through the Government's Paraquita Bay farmlands, one cannot escape the air filled with the stench of decaying animals or in some areas the sight of rotting carcasses, some as a result of hurricanes Irma and Maria a month ago.
